Tracking Miles added to Delta Million Miler Status

How can I track that my recent miles have been added to my Million Miler status? Delta used to show every mileage credit and to which milage pools they were added. But that feature has now gone away and replaced with one that shows only MQDs. I am close to 2 million lifetime miles and I want to make sure recent flights have been added - because it looks like they have missed a couple of flights.

An Excel sheet with your MM totals and the flights you have taken and have planned (with their mileage) is your friend here. The numbers Delta has provided and that I have tracked over the past months line up perfectly in my case.

I used to have a similar spreadsheet years ago when I knew it was going to be close tracking miles for Medalion status. I recommend including a column to indicate you have reconciled up to that total.

I started taking screen captures at the start of the year as a record if I ever needed to figure out where the totals went wrong, which so far has also been perfect to date. The times in the past when I had problems getting credit were with partner airlines and IRROPS.
